Archigram, a group of London based architects (Warren Clark, Peter Cook, Denis Crompton, David Greene, Ron Herron and Michael Webb) founded in 1961, dominated the architectural avant-garde in the 1960s and early 1970s. In 1969 they won a competition for a leisure centre in Monaco. The project consisted in an enormous circular dome buried underground on the seafront (Larvotto district). The seats, toilets and lights were mounted on wheels to be moved around into new configurations as the use of the building changed.

Through the lecture and tour given by Eve Roy, associate lecturer at the Ecole Nationale Supérieure d’Architecture of Marseille, the visitors discovered the story behind this group and this project.
